Section 1 Overview
Cats and farms have been a partnership for about ten thousand years, which is roughly as long as humans have been storing grain. Wherever people stored food that rodents wanted to eat, cats turned up to eat the rodents, and people figured out fairly quickly that this arrangement was worth encouraging. That basic working relationship has not changed much. Rodent pressure is a real and ongoing problem on farms with grain storage, feed rooms, compost, and the general abundance of organic material that farms produce, and a competent group of working cats addresses that problem more effectively and cheaply than any other method available.
Farm cats are not the same thing as house cats who happen to live outdoors. Well-managed farm cats are working animals - not in the formal sense of service animals, but in the sense that they have a function on the farm that has genuine economic value, and their management should reflect that. That means providing for their basic needs: food, water, shelter, and veterinary care. It means spaying and neutering to control the population, because an unmanaged cat population grows to the point where it creates welfare problems and becomes difficult to manage. And it means being realistic about what farm cats can and cannot reasonably be expected to do, and what they need in return for living on your property and contributing to the pest control operation.
The farm cat situation that works best is usually somewhere between the two extremes that people tend to start from - either treating barn cats as completely wild animals that get no care and are expected to survive entirely on their own, or treating them as indoor pets who happen to be housed outside. The neglect end of that spectrum produces sick, starving, short-lived animals in welfare conditions that no responsible farm operator should accept. The extreme pet end often produces cats that are too well-fed to hunt effectively and may create biosecurity concerns with other livestock. The middle ground - well-fed, socialized, vaccinated, spayed or neutered, and given appropriate shelter - produces cats that are healthy, long-lived, effective at their job, and manageable in number.

Section 2 Essential Requirements
Shelter is the first requirement for any farm cat group, and it needs to be genuinely protective against the conditions on your property. Cats in northern climates that do not have access to warm, dry shelter during winter are cats that develop hypothermia, frostbite on ears and tails, and respiratory disease at rates that are unacceptable from a welfare standpoint. The solution is not elaborate - a simple insulated box with a small entrance hole that the cat can enter but that limits heat loss, positioned in a protected location out of the prevailing wind and off the ground to prevent moisture infiltration, provides effective shelter at very low cost. If you have a barn or outbuilding, the interior provides the core of the shelter requirement, and smaller insulated boxes within that space give individual cats a place to get fully warm. An accessible heated water source in winter is also important, because cats are not as good at regulating their water intake in cold weather as they should be, and dehydration in winter is a genuine health risk.
Food supplementation is essential and non-negotiable for working farm cats. The idea that farm cats should survive entirely on what they catch is both wrong about how cats work nutritionally and a recipe for welfare problems. A cat that is hunting primarily for nutrition - because it is genuinely hungry - hunts less effectively than a cat that is well-fed and hunting primarily because hunting is what cats do. A well-fed cat hunts for behavioral satisfaction and prey drive, not desperation, which means it is actually more efficient at keeping rodent populations suppressed than a hungry cat that is prioritizing survival. Additionally, a cat that is nutritionally stressed has a compromised immune system and is more susceptible to the diseases and parasites that barn environments can harbor. Quality dry cat food, supplemented with canned food during cold weather when caloric needs increase, provided in amounts that keep body condition good without excessive weight gain, is the appropriate feeding approach for farm cats.
Vaccination is required for farm cats, not optional. The diseases that matter most are panleukopenia, which can wipe out a barn cat colony rapidly, feline herpesvirus and calicivirus that are responsible for most feline upper respiratory disease, and rabies, which is both a fatal disease in cats and a public health concern because farm cats have higher exposure risk than indoor cats from contact with wildlife. These vaccines are inexpensive, widely available, and dramatically reduce disease risk and mortality in farm cat groups. A veterinary relationship for your farm cats does not need to be as intensive as it is for your livestock, but access to vaccines and to care when significant illness or injury occurs is part of responsible farm cat management.
Spaying and neutering is the single most important management decision for a farm cat group, and the one most often deferred for cost or logistical reasons in ways that create much larger problems later. An unspayed female cat in a barn environment can produce three litters per year with an average of four kittens per litter, starting as early as four to five months of age. The math of that reproductive rate produces populations that are impossible to manage within a few seasons, with all the welfare consequences that come with overcrowding - disease, malnutrition from resource competition, unmanaged fighting and injuries, and kittens that are born feral and difficult or impossible to socialize. The cost of spaying and neutering, while real, is far lower than the cost - financial and emotional - of managing an out-of-control feral cat situation. Fix every cat in your barn group before they reproduce, and fix new cats on arrival.
Access to clean water that is not frozen in winter and not contaminated with feed or manure is a basic requirement that is easy to overlook in barns where water management is primarily oriented toward livestock. A dedicated water source for the cats, checked and refreshed daily, positioned where they can access it without competing with livestock, is part of their basic care. Water intake is directly connected to kidney and urinary tract health in cats, and chronic mild dehydration is a significant contributor to the kidney disease that becomes common in older cats.
Section 3 Daily Care And Management
Daily care for farm cats is not labor-intensive once your systems are in place, but it requires showing up consistently in a way that maintains the cats' comfort with human presence and allows you to monitor their health. Cats that see you at the same times each day, at feeding time, become accustomed to your approach and readable in their behavior. You learn what normal looks like for your cats - who shows up first, who hangs back, whose appetite is reliably strong - and that baseline makes it much easier to notice when something is off.
Feeding once or twice daily and checking that all expected cats appear is your primary daily health monitoring tool. A cat that misses a meal occasionally is not a concern. A cat that is consistently absent, or that shows up but is not eating, or that looks dull and fluffed up instead of alert and responsive, is a cat that needs a closer look. Farm cats can be challenging to examine and treat because many are not fully comfortable being handled, which is another reason that getting them socialized to human contact from kittenhood, rather than letting them go completely feral, pays off in their manageability throughout their lives.
Wound monitoring matters particularly in multi-cat groups where territory disputes and fighting happen. Bite wounds in cats are notorious for abscess development - the skin heals over the puncture quickly while bacteria are establishing infection underneath, and the resulting abscess can be a significant health problem that requires treatment. Any cat with a swelling, a discharge from a wound, or signs of pain that could indicate an abscess needs veterinary attention. These are among the more common reasons farm cats need medical care, and catching them before the infection is well established improves outcomes and reduces treatment cost.
Section 4 Health Considerations
Upper respiratory disease is the most common health problem in farm cat groups, particularly in cats that live in barn environments with multiple cats, variable ventilation, and potential for stress from social competition. The herpesvirus and calicivirus that cause most feline upper respiratory complex are extremely common in cat populations, and while vaccination does not eliminate infection entirely, it dramatically reduces disease severity and duration. Cats with active upper respiratory infection show nasal discharge, eye discharge, sneezing, and in more severe cases, reduced appetite from nasal congestion making them unable to smell their food. Most cases in vaccinated, otherwise healthy cats resolve with supportive care. Severe cases or cases in young, very old, or immunocompromised cats may require veterinary treatment.
Feline leukemia virus and feline immunodeficiency virus are both significant health concerns in outdoor and barn cat populations, where they spread through bite wounds and close contact. Testing new cats before introduction to an established group is important - a cat that tests positive for either virus can potentially infect others, and the management of FIV-positive or FeLV-positive cats in a barn group needs to be thought through. Vaccination for feline leukemia is available and recommended for barn cats with outdoor exposure; FIV has no effective vaccine. Cats with these infections can live for years with appropriate management, but they require separate consideration from a biosecurity standpoint.
Parasites - both internal and external - are a routine management concern for farm cats. Intestinal worms including roundworms and hookworms are common in cats that hunt, because prey animals carry larval stages that cats ingest when they eat their catches. Regular deworming, at least twice yearly for active hunters, keeps worm burdens at manageable levels. External parasites including fleas, ticks, and ear mites are also common and manageable with appropriate preventive products - though product selection needs to account for the fact that some compounds that are safe and effective for dogs are toxic to cats. Never use dog flea and tick products on farm cats.
The risk of toxoplasmosis, which cats can shed in their feces and which can be transmitted to humans through contact with contaminated soil or litter, is a farm cat health consideration that connects to human health as well as cat management. Pregnant women, young children, and immunocompromised individuals should avoid contact with cat feces. Keeping litter boxes or cat elimination areas away from food production areas, vegetable gardens, and children's play spaces, washing hands after any potential contact with cat waste, and covering sandboxes when not in use are all practical management steps for farms where cats and people share space.
Section 5 Breed Considerations
Working farm cats are more a function of individual temperament, early socialization experience, and basic health than of specific breed. Most farm cats are domestic shorthairs - the common mixed-breed cat that makes up the vast majority of the cat population - and they are generally excellent at the work. Shorthair coats are dramatically more practical in a barn environment than the long coats of breeds like Maine Coons or Norwegians, which pick up debris, become matted, and provide more surface area for fleas and other parasites. A healthy, active domestic shorthair of either sex, properly socialized to barn life from kittenhood, is essentially the ideal farm cat.
Socialization history matters more than breed in predicting how a cat will actually function in a barn environment and whether it can be managed medically when needed. Kittens born in barns and handled by humans from the first few weeks of life become cats that are comfortable with human presence and manageable for routine care, even if they are not lap cats by temperament. Kittens born to feral mothers in situations where they had no human contact during the critical socialization window of two to seven weeks - which closes permanently at that age - become fully feral adults that are almost impossible to socialize and that require a different management approach, including trap-neuter-return if they are already established on your property.
For farms considering trap-neuter-return for an existing feral colony, this approach - trapping feral cats, getting them surgically sterilized and rabies vaccinated, and returning them to their territory - is the most effective method for stabilizing a feral cat population without removal. Returned cats maintain territorial behavior that deters new unsterilized cats from moving in, while the colony gradually declines in size through natural attrition over years. It requires infrastructure - live traps, transport, a veterinary relationship willing to work with feral cats - and ongoing commitment to maintaining the colony at a managed level, but it is more effective and more humane than attempts at removal, which simply create a vacancy that new unsterilized cats move into.
Section 6 Common Mistakes To Avoid
Failing to spay and neuter is the mistake that has the most dramatic and most predictable consequences in farm cat management. The math of cat reproduction is unforgiving, and what starts as a manageable group of four or five barn cats can become a colony of thirty or forty within two to three years if reproduction goes unchecked. At that scale, the welfare situation deteriorates - there is not enough food, disease spreads through a dense population, young cats are being born feral and cannot be socialized, fighting-related injuries become constant, and the presence of large numbers of cats creates tensions with neighbors and sometimes with local ordinances. The cost of preventing this, in spay and neuter fees paid over the first couple of years of establishing a barn cat group, is a fraction of the cost - financial and emotional - of trying to manage it afterward. Fix every cat. Do it before they reproduce.
The expectation that barn cats will be fully self-sufficient - catching all their own food, finding their own shelter, managing their own health problems - is an attitude that consistently produces animals in poor condition, short-lived, and not particularly effective at rodent control because they are too nutritionally stressed to be efficient hunters. Farm cats earn their keep; they also require a baseline of care in return. The exchange is a reasonable one. A cat that gets food, water, shelter, vaccines, and reproductive management from you gives you years of effective rodent control, lives a much healthier and longer life, and creates a manageable rather than escalating population situation. The neglect approach produces sick cats, population explosions, and eventual welfare situations that are genuinely unpleasant to deal with.
Using rodenticides - rat poison and mouse bait - in areas where farm cats hunt creates a secondary poisoning risk that can kill your cats. Rodenticide baits kill rodents slowly, over the course of one to several days, during which time the poisoned animal is weakened and easy prey for a hunting cat. The cat ingests the poison that is present in the rodent's body and can receive a lethal or near-lethal secondary dose. This is not a theoretical risk - it kills farm cats regularly on properties where rodenticide is used without awareness of the danger. If rodent pressure is severe enough that you need to supplement your cats' hunting with poison baiting, use bait stations that exclude non-target animals and place them in locations your cats cannot access, and consult product labels for secondary poisoning risk.
Introducing barn cats and expecting them to immediately settle and hunt is a mistake that often results in lost cats and failed establishment. A cat released into an unfamiliar outdoor environment before it has learned to associate that specific location with safety, shelter, and food is a cat that will often simply leave. The correct approach for establishing a new cat in a barn role is confinement - keeping the cat in a large cage or small room within the barn for a minimum of two to four weeks, providing food, water, litter, and positive human interaction daily, and allowing the cat to become thoroughly oriented to the sights, sounds, and smells of the barn before being given outdoor access. Cats released after this acclimation period understand where home is and are much more likely to stay.
Neglecting wounds and injuries because farm cats are expected to be tough is a mistake that causes unnecessary suffering and can result in deaths from infections that would have been straightforward to treat early. Farm cats, particularly intact males before neutering, sustain bite wounds from fighting that abscess reliably without treatment. A cat that is clearly painful, has a swelling that was not there yesterday, or has a wound with any discharge is a cat that needs veterinary attention. Many farmers are surprised by how tractable their barn cats are for veterinary care when they have maintained regular positive interactions with them - the cat that gets handled gently at feeding time, petted briefly, picked up occasionally for examination is a much easier patient than the cat that only sees humans when something is wrong.
